About the Company

At City National Bank, here for every stage of the journey. Since our founding in 1954, we've always prioritized helping our clients, colleagues and communities flourish, and our legacy of integrity and unparalleled client relationships continues to drive strong growth today. Along with personal, private and business banking, City National Securities offers a full range of investment capabilities, brokerage and leasing services, and software solutions. We are committed to a company culture that promotes diversity, equity and inclusion in the workplace.

Job Title
Senior Audit Manager- Enterprise Risk Management
Job Description
Job title: Senior Audit Manager – Enterprise Risk Management Role Summary: Lead audit function for the 2LOD Enterprise Risk Management unit, designing and executing risk‑based audit programs, driving continuous monitoring, and communicating findings to senior leadership. Expectations: • Own audit scope, budget, and resource planning within assigned risk areas. • Mentor and develop lower‑level auditors, ensuring high quality deliverables. • Maintain compliance with all bank policies, regulatory requirements, and OCC Heightened Standards. Key Responsibilities: - Develop audit budget estimates and annual risk assessment/audit plan. - Lead continuous monitoring activities for assigned risk domain (Risk Governance, Risk Appetite, Issue Management, Policy & Management Committee Governance, Cultural & Conduct Risk, Strategic Risk, Reputation Risk). - Execute detailed audit programs, conduct testing, analyze results, and prepare concise reports and presentations. - Review and provide technical feedback on audit work of subordinates. - Manage audit resources to meet budget and schedule targets. - Build and sustain relationships with management of auditable units. - Stay current on emerging risks, regulatory changes, and evolving audit methodologies. - Participate in hiring processes and performance evaluations for audit staff. - Complete mandatory training, including relevant banking regulations and ethical standards. Required Skills: - Strong managerial, organizational, and communication abilities (verbal & written). - Proficiency in audit methodology, risk assessment, continuous monitoring, and data analytics. - Ability to analyze complex financial and operational processes and identify control gaps. - Leadership experience with mentoring and coaching audit staff. Required Education & Certifications: - Bachelor’s degree (or equivalent). - Minimum 7 years of audit experience. - Certified Public Accountant (CPA) required; additional credentials such as CIA, CISA, or CFA preferred.
